How Does Managing iCloud Space Actually Work?
Key Insights
Freeing up space in iCloud involves identifying unused or duplicate files, securely transferring data outside iCloud storage, and automating routine cleanups. Unlike local storage, iCloud is a synchronized, off-device platform—so changes take effect across all connected devices, from iPhones to Macs.
Key methods include:
- Moving large files to external drives or compatible cloud storage
- Deleting duplicate copies or old backups
- Using Apple’s built-in tools like “Optimize iPhone Storage” or third-party apps designed for cloud management
- Regularly reviewing and purging outdated documents or unused apps storing cached data
These steps don’t delete iCloud files automatically—they help users make informed choices about what stays, moves, or is removed, ensuring files essential to productivity and recovery remain intact.
